(This note is not part of the Rules)

These Rules are consequential on the closure, by virtue of the Civil Courts (Amendment) (No. 3) Order 1999, of the county courts at Bridgwater, Grays Thurrock and Great Yarmouth, and removes references to them from the list of county courts in Appendix 3 to the Distress for Rent Rules 1988.
